The 8N4Q001LG-1065CDI operates based on a crystal oscillator circuit. It utilizes the piezoelectric properties of a crystal to generate a stable and precise clock signal. The input voltage is converted into mechanical vibrations by the crystal, which are then converted back into electrical signals. These signals are amplified and shaped to produce the desired output frequency.
